Transaction 7bbffb28edf72f4e771826bb2d939901094922f3b84102e8af8a763a28a193c9

4 Input
1 Outputs
  • 7bbffb28edf72f4e771826bb2d939901094922f3b84102e8af8a763a28a193c9:0
  • value  2799366
    address  3NF4MGxuczsdagkzegBPFYRM9X7vdC5sfb